Miniature Optical Sensors
Technical Description mini optical series sensors among smallest sensors world. Mini optical sensors require almost space with their mass (from mere grams) they absolute lightweights. They easily installed inside moving machine parts like robot arms. smallest sensors measure diameter. mini optical sensors preferred solution applications where highest mobility, smallest sizes, optimal part resolution essential. mini optical sensors represent unique alternative traditional fiber optics. foremost advantage lies highly flexible electrical conductors made from copper cord encased within corrosion-resistant polyurethane sheath. Unlike fiber optic cables, these conductors withstand very high stresses from flexing twisting without placing limitations bending radius. addition their small size, mini optical sensors offer exceptional capabilities detecting small objects. When used with standard resolution amplifiers, objects small 0.2mm detected. With high resolution amplifiers, objects small 0.05mm sensed. This incredible sensitivity makes possible sense thin wires components used small electronic assemblies. Potential applications laser sensors reliably less expensively handled mini optical sensors. Measuring arrangement
Successful detection with Balluff miniature optical thru-beam system based three factors: target size, beam intensity, beam range. following chart illustrates approximate performance different wire diameters breaking beam certain beam ranges. sizeable target does break beam, lowering intensity beam control amplifier will usually remedy problem.

Miniature Optical Sensors
Technical Description miniature series compact diffuse sensors among smallest selfcontained optical sensors world. emitter receiver, well electronics contained these small packages. smooth tubular housings easy mount with clamping brackets. Threaded barrels furnished with nuts easy mounting. rectangular housing makes easy positioning tight spaces. fact, models come standard with quick disconnect potentiometer adjusting sensing distance. background suppression model ideal highly reflective surfaces, dark objects location with extremely close highly reflective backgrounds. versions come standard PNP, normally open output. Cable models come standard with meters cable. Contact factory availability other logic cable styles. Features
